PCC 2007 Annual Report

A message from the CEO.

Fifty-five years after our cooperative began, PCC still is doing well … and doing good. Our combination of dedicated staff, active members, welcoming stores, educational outreach, community support, and products that are healthy for people and the planet, made 2007 our most successful year yet.

Ringing up sales of $115 million was just one milestone. We eliminated all foods with high fructose corn syrup (HFCS) and artificial trans fat and rBGH from all fresh and frozen dairy products. We were the first retailer in the United States to endorse the Campaign for Safe Cosmetics, and we voluntarily added country-of-origin labeling on fresh meat, seafood and produce. Eliminating plastic shopping bags and making our Redmond store the first grocery to earn LEEDŽ Gold Certification attracted national attention.

We live our core values by focusing on local and sustainably grown products, and on supporting the communities served by our eight stores. We live our mission through programs that support local agriculture, such as PCC Farmland Trust and Puget Sound Fresh, through our positions on public policies, such as fair compensation for farmers and improved funding for the National Organic Program, and through shopper-supported efforts, such as the PCC Food Bank Program.

We also made the business of choosing healthy foods more fun by introducing an in-store demo program, taking PCC Kid Picks to schools and community events, and offering even more PCC Cooks classes. Sponsorship of family-oriented events, such as the Seafair Kids’ Triathlon and Vegfest, were opportunities to sample our products and support our communities.

Fifty-five years of being locally owned and community-focused have PCC poised for another year of financial stability and growth, as we anticipate opening our ninth store. It would not be possible without the deeply valued support of you, our members, and the strong commitment of our employees. Thank you.
